Lexington cattle sales

The Lexington Livestock Market, Lexington, Neb., reported receipts of 1,200 head July 19, according to the USDA-Nebraska Department of Agriculture Market News, Kearney, Neb.

There was no comparison to last week, because there was no feeder sale. Steers accounted for 71% and heifers 24% of the offering, with 99% over 600 pounds. Trends were active on all weights of cattle.

Feeder steers: Medium and large frame 1, 5 head, 611 lbs., 135.00; 78 head, 679 lbs., 126.00; 10 head, 697 lbs., 115.00 calves; 11 head, 704 lbs., 120.25; 760 to 778 lbs., 110.00 to 114.50 (111.17); 801 to 815 lbs., 115.00 to 118.75 (118.22); 57 head, 857 lbs., 116.50; 914 to 934 lbs., 110.00 to 114.00 (113.65). Medium and large frame 1 to 2, 27 head, 838 lbs., 110.25; 16 head, 860 lbs., 109.00.

Feeder heifers: Medium and large frame 1, 8 head, 594 lbs., 117.50; 727 to 737 lbs., 102.50 to 106.50 (104.67); 752 to 791 lbs., 110.85 to 113.25 (111.27); 828 to 849 lbs., 107.75 to 109.35 (108.36); 27 head, 983 lbs., 100.75; 24 head, 1010 lbs., 99.75.
